Backflow repair services focus on addressing issues related to backflow prevention devices within a plumbing system. These devices are designed to prevent contaminated water from flowing backward into the clean water supply, ensuring water safety and compliance with local codes. When backflow prevention devices malfunction or become damaged, they can compromise water quality and lead to potential health hazards. Professional backflow repair involves inspecting, diagnosing, and restoring the proper operation of these devices to maintain the integrity of the water supply system.
Problems that typically prompt backflow repair include leaks, blockages, or faulty check valves within backflow prevention assemblies. Over time, wear and tear, corrosion, or improper installation can cause these components to fail. Such failures may result in water contamination, reduced water pressure, or system inefficiencies. Addressing these issues promptly through professional repair services helps prevent more extensive plumbing problems and ensures that the property remains compliant with local health and safety standards.

Repair Costs - Backflow repair services typically range from $150 to $500, depending on the severity of the issue. Minor repairs may cost closer to $150, while more extensive work can approach $500 or more.
Replacement Expenses - Replacing a backflow preventer generally costs between $300 and $1,000, with prices varying based on the size and type of device. Installation fees are often included in this estimate.
Inspection Fees - Professional backflow inspections usually cost between $100 and $300. These inspections help identify potential problems before costly repairs are needed.
Additional Costs - Additional expenses may include parts, permits, or emergency services, which can add $50 to $200 to the total cost depending on the situation. Local pros can provide specific estimates based on the scope of work.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
